Gilas Youth standout Kai Oani commits to Ateneo


Ateneo de Manila University has scored a major coup for the upcoming UAAP Season 87 Women’s Basketball Tournament.

Gilas Youth standout Kai Oani has announced her commitment to Ateneo. The 18-year-old guard from St. Joseph signed her letter of commitment last Thursday (Manila time).

“We’re thrilled that Kai chose to join us. Her potential is immense, and we anticipate her making an immediate impact for our team,” said Blue Eagles head coach LA Mumar.

“With confidence, we believe she’ll step into the significant role left by Jhaz (Joson) and excel in the years ahead.”

Choosing Ateneo presented the best opportunity for her, she said.

“I was sticking to my roots and searching for the best opportunity out there,” Oani told Santa Maria Times.

“I talked to a school in Arkansas, and I talked to some other schools in the Philippines too. I’ve been to the Philippines. The coach at Ateneo (LA Mumar) just sold me on the culture the team is building,” she continued.

“Ateneo plays at a level that’s comparable to the Division 1 level in the States.”

During her senior year at St. Joseph’s, Oani averaged 14.9 points and 3.3 assists per game.
